Apple predicted to sell 40 million iPhones in China, Apple gets new retail chief from Dixons, iPhone 5 get strong NFC support
Morgan Stanley is predicting that Apple could sell as many as 40 million iPhones in China by 2013. That of course is contingent on Apple landing contracts with the other two carriers in China and the next version of the iPhone supporting China Mobile’s TD-LTE 4G network.

iOS Epson projection app, 64GB iPhone 4 doing well, 500k iPhone 4S users jailbreak
Epson has launched a new iProjection iOS app that allows the iPhone and other devices to wirelessly project to Epson projectors. That means you can give a presentation with nothing but your iPhone and the projector.

iPhone 4S gets untethered jailbreak!
I bet that there are a number of iPhone 4S users out there that have been waiting for an unmetered jailbreak to land for the smartphone. The untethered jailbreak is now available for the iPhone 4S and it will work for the iPad 2 as well. The hack is from the Dev Dream Team and was launched Friday.
